Output 6c8d24526cb128c60f7f47939e9a980341326877eae730d443bc55f409c4d0ef:1

value
527987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1b93363c6c9fd4f9330376a64ec8ff23a590fd0 OP_EQUAL
address
3NGXpgKMzbVC7REdPtGaTHsVXDu3mPkxBk
transaction
6c8d24526cb128c60f7f47939e9a980341326877eae730d443bc55f409c4d0ef
spent
true